Ticket: intermittent connection failures — Scanbright barcode integration at the Dellmore warehouse. Symptoms: scanner gateway drops its DB session every ~20 min; retries succeed, but lookups lag. Started after the 3.8 gateway rollout. Pool size was lowered to 10; likely exhaustion during shift-change bursts. Workaround: restart the gateway service; clears for a few hours. Next steps: bump pool to 25, enable keepalive, capture logs during the 14:00 shift change. To reproduce against the inventory database, use the connection string below.

database URL for bahop-yagep: mssql://sildor_svc:35ha7jz@db-fb6d.nelvrodyn.example:5432/casath

**TICKET: SCAN-412 — Barcode scanner drops trailing digit on Velotrack kiosks**

Priority: High. The Orvane handheld scanners truncate the last digit of Code-128 labels when firmware 3.2 is paired with the Velotrack intake service. Repro: scan any 13-digit label at a Marlow depot kiosk; service logs 12 digits. Workaround: force firmware 3.1 via device console. Suspect the new serial buffer flush in the intake parser. The failing build is identified by the token below.

session token of kahag-bawip = htk6_729d08

The Plottr address autocomplete widget calls the internal Gazette lookup service on every keystroke after three characters. If suggestions stop rendering, verify the widget's credential before restarting the service, since an expired credential produces silent empty responses rather than errors. For on-call verification, the widget authenticates against Gazette's staging endpoint using the key below.

gateway credential: zpat7_wu4aBVX

We are seeking a 14% uplift over last year's operating allocation, principally for tooling upgrades at the Windamere site and two additional quality engineers. The request reflects sustained order growth from the Corvane account and the end-of-life status of our legacy presses. Deferral would push unit costs above competitive thresholds by mid-year. Supporting schedules are attached for your review. The strategic context agreed by the outgoing board appears below.

confidential, tahop-hahop: Gross margin on Quenix came in at 15 percent against a plan of 10 percent. Only 3 of the 140 pilot accounts renewed Quenix, so a churn review is set for July 1.